Bug 283501 - graphics/libetonyek01: Modernaize port
Summary: graphics/libetonyek01: Modernaize port
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: --- Affects Only Me
Assignee: Daniel Engberg
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-12-23 06:03 UTC by Daniel Engberg
Modified: 2024-12-23 21:09 UTC (History)
1 user (show)

See Also:
bugzilla: maintainer-feedback? (office)


Attachments
Patch for libetonyek01 (1.28 KB, patch)
2024-12-23 06:03 UTC, Daniel Engberg
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Daniel Engberg freebsd_committer freebsd_triage 2024-12-23 06:03:36 UTC
Created attachment 256056 [details]
Patch for libetonyek01

* Use GNOME helper
* Adjust layout to more closely follow Porters Handbook

Poudriere testport OK 13.3-RELEASE (amd64)
Poudriere testport OK 14.1-RELEASE (amd64)
Comment 1 Daniel Engberg freebsd_committer freebsd_triage 2024-12-23 06:08:06 UTC
Forgot to add:
Remove gmake dependency and add USES= pathfix
Comment 2 Li-Wen Hsu freebsd_committer freebsd_triage 2024-12-23 06:40:09 UTC
LGTM, please feel free to commit it.
Comment 3 commit-hook freebsd_committer freebsd_triage 2024-12-23 21:09:06 UTC
A commit in branch main references this bug:

URL: https://cgit.FreeBSD.org/ports/commit/?id=7db8477ee69b02d96a9da3af309eb3ed8ec86e5c

commit 7db8477ee69b02d96a9da3af309eb3ed8ec86e5c
Author:     Daniel Engberg <diizzy@FreeBSD.org>
AuthorDate: 2024-12-23 21:04:07 +0000
Commit:     Daniel Engberg <diizzy@FreeBSD.org>
CommitDate: 2024-12-23 21:08:39 +0000

    graphics/libetonyek01: Modernaize port

    * Remove gmake depdendency
    * Add USES= pathfix
    * Use GNOME helper
    * Adjust layout to more closely follow Porters Handbook

    PR:             283501
    Approved by:    office (lwhsu)

 graphics/libetonyek01/Makefile | 19 +++++++++++--------
 1 file changed, 11 insertions(+), 8 deletions(-)
Comment 4 Daniel Engberg freebsd_committer freebsd_triage 2024-12-23 21:09:56 UTC
Committed, thanks